Output 76608926f69044d2e57be10cbddaa13c64073cfc82b294148e0b56fa819216cf:0

value
22017560
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6e1817d594900972951a0d39b02358e8f6122250 OP_EQUALVERIFY OP_CHECKSIG
address
1B38C7vuFmGJBcSiDrrLynbPR6gp4qH6P7
transaction
76608926f69044d2e57be10cbddaa13c64073cfc82b294148e0b56fa819216cf
spent
true